THE DAY THE RABBI RESIGNED

by | Read by George Guidall

Mystery & Suspense • 7.25 hrs. • Unabridged • © 1992

The penultimate book in the Rabbi Small series has the Conservative rabbi growing restless and open to new horizons. Academia, in particular, beckons him. Naturally a murder mystery pops up, but it is almost incidental in the rabbi's ruminations, though the story line and the characters are well fleshed out. George Guidall's familiar, friendly voice is the essence of reasonableness, and so is the rabbi; hence, they fit together well. Guidall controls his characters by volume and cadence, and though he is not particularly good at voicing female characters, his overall approach works for this mystery series. D.R.W. © AudioFile 2001, Portland, Maine [Published: JUN/JUL 01]
